About #3A0C07 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 6°, a saturation of 78%, and a lightness of 13%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 6°, a saturation of 88%, and a value of 23%.
- HEX: #3A0C07
- RGB: rgb(58, 12, 7)
- HSL: hsl(6, 78%, 13%)
- HSV: hsv(6, 88%, 23%)
- CMYK: 0.00% cyan, 79.00% magenta, 88.00% yellow, 77.00% black
- XYZ: 2.02, 1.22, 0.25
- Yxy: 1.22, 0.5788, 0.3496
- Hunter Lab: 10.69, 22.73, 13.78
- CIE-Lab: 10.69, 22.73, 13.78
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 2.02, Y: 1.22, Z: 0.25.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 1.22, x: 0.5788, and y: 0.3496.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 10.69, a: 22.73, and b: 13.78.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 10.69, a: 22.73, and b: 13.78.
